BitteNichtSchubsen Geschrieben 21. Oktober Geschrieben 21. Oktober Hallo Zusammen, Ich versuche auf einem Ubuntu 24.04 Server, das Monitoringsystem "Zabbix" zu installieren. Orientiert habe ich mich einfach an einer Anleitung aus dem Netz. ->Anleitungsschritte findet ihr im Anhang. Nun wirft allerdings ein Punkt ständig einen Fehler: "systemctl restart zabbix-server zabbix-agent apache2" Ich gehe davon aus, dass ich die Configdatei noch nicht richtig konfiguriert habe. Die Werte DBName, DBUser & DBPassword ist über all =zabbix. Es sieht so aus, dass keine Verbindung zur DB aufgebaut werden kann. Da ich mich persönlich nicht so gut mit Linux auskenne und aktuell mich ein wenig in das Thema reinfuchse, wär ich den Linux-Pros sehr verbunden, wenn ihr mir in diesem Fall weiterhelfen könntet Falls ihr noch mehr Screenshots benötigt, sagt mir gerne bescheid! Nette Grüße Julian Zitieren
Han_Trio Geschrieben 21. Oktober Geschrieben 21. Oktober Da fehlt noch was an Infos also grundsätzlich liegt es am service "zabbix-server", welcher nicht korrekt starten will. Die Frage ist nun, warum genau. Gib mal das zweite Empfohlene ein: journalctl -xeu zabbix-server.service dann scrolle ggf. bis ganz zum Ende des outputs - hier sollte etwas detaillierter drin stehen, was das Teil für ein Problem hat. BitteNichtSchubsen reagierte darauf 1 Zitieren
BitteNichtSchubsen Geschrieben 21. Oktober Autor Geschrieben 21. Oktober vor 6 Minuten schrieb Han_Trio: Da fehlt noch was an Infos also grundsätzlich liegt es am service "zabbix-server", welcher nicht korrekt starten will. Die Frage ist nun, warum genau. Gib mal das zweite Empfohlene ein: journalctl -xeu zabbix-server.service dann scrolle ggf. bis ganz zum Ende des outputs - hier sollte etwas detaillierter drin stehen, was das Teil für ein Problem hat. Hey, Vielen Dank für die schnelle Rückmeldung. Hier ist der benötigte Screenshot Zitieren
Aeropsia Geschrieben 21. Oktober Geschrieben 21. Oktober (bearbeitet) Existiert der Pfad /run/zabbix überhaupt? Ich sehe näme, dass für die .pid-file eine No such file or directory Meldung kommt. Gib uns mal bitte die Ausgabe von: /var/log/zabbix/zabbix_server.log Welche Anleitung hast du überhaupt verwendet? Es gibt nämlich verschiedene Versionen von Zabbix, die nicht alle mit deinem OS kompatibel sein müssen. //EDIT: Sehe gerade v7. Bearbeitet 21. Oktober von Aeropsia Zitieren
BitteNichtSchubsen Geschrieben 21. Oktober Autor Geschrieben 21. Oktober vor 1 Minute schrieb Aeropsia: Existiert der Pfad /run/zabbix überhaupt? Ich sehe näme, dass für die .pid-file eine No such file or directory Meldung kommt. Gib uns mal bitte die Ausgabe von: /var/log/zabbix/zabbix_server.log Welche Anleitung hast du überhaupt verwendet? Es gibt nämlich verschiedene Versionen von Zabbix, die nicht alle mit deinem OS kompatibel sein müssen. Hier der Screenshot. Also ich habe mich nach dem Video von dem Kanal "IT-Solutions" orientiert, das Video wurde so betitelt: "Install Zabbix 7.0 LTS on Linux Ubuntu 24.04 Server_Step by Step_2024!" YouTube-Links werden hier nicht angezeigt. Zitieren
BitteNichtSchubsen Geschrieben 21. Oktober Autor Geschrieben 21. Oktober vor 10 Minuten schrieb Aeropsia: Existiert der Pfad /run/zabbix überhaupt? Ich sehe näme, dass für die .pid-file eine No such file or directory Meldung kommt. Gib uns mal bitte die Ausgabe von: /var/log/zabbix/zabbix_server.log Welche Anleitung hast du überhaupt verwendet? Es gibt nämlich verschiedene Versionen von Zabbix, die nicht alle mit deinem OS kompatibel sein müssen. //EDIT: Sehe gerade v7. EILMELDUNG: Es lag tatsächlich daran, dass ich die falsche Version für meinen Server benutzt habe, upss.... Gut, vielen vielen Dank an euch beim Helfen Ich wünsche euch allen noch einen angenehmen Montag! Zitieren
Aeropsia Geschrieben 21. Oktober Geschrieben 21. Oktober (bearbeitet) Es gibt in der zabbix Datenbank keine "user" Tabelle. Könnte eine Erklärung sein. https://www.zabbix.com/documentation/current/en/manual/appendix/install/db_scripts Die offizielle Dokumentation legt auch nur fest, dass man ein DBPassword festlegen soll, aber keinen DBName oder DBUser. https://www.zabbix.com/download?zabbix=7.0&os_distribution=ubuntu&os_version=24.04&components=server_frontend_agent&db=mysql&ws=apache Ich tippe also, dass es ein Datenbank-Problem ist. Zitat EILMELDUNG: Es lag tatsächlich daran, dass ich die falsche Version für meinen Server benutzt habe, upss.... Wie das? In deinen Logs ist die gleiche Version, die auch die offizelle Doku empfiehlt. https://repo.zabbix.com/zabbix/7.0/ubuntu/pool/main/z/zabbix-release/zabbix-release_latest+ubuntu24.04_all.deb Bearbeitet 21. Oktober von Aeropsia Eilmeldung Zitieren
BitteNichtSchubsen Geschrieben 21. Oktober Autor Geschrieben 21. Oktober vor 5 Minuten schrieb Aeropsia: Es gibt in der zabbix Datenbank keine "user" Tabelle. Könnte eine Erklärung sein. https://www.zabbix.com/documentation/current/en/manual/appendix/install/db_scripts Die offizielle Dokumentation legt auch nur fest, dass man ein DBPassword festlegen soll, aber keinen DBName oder DBUser. https://www.zabbix.com/download?zabbix=7.0&os_distribution=ubuntu&os_version=24.04&components=server_frontend_agent&db=mysql&ws=apache Ich tippe also, dass es ein Datenbank-Problem ist. Wie das? In deinen Logs ist die gleiche Version, die auch die offizelle Doku empfiehlt. https://repo.zabbix.com/zabbix/7.0/ubuntu/pool/main/z/zabbix-release/zabbix-release_latest+ubuntu24.04_all.deb Also es scheint so, dass ich einfach die falsche Doku dummerweise benutzt habe. Jetzt bin ich zwar schon weiter, kann mich allerdings nicht anmelden😅 Ich habe keine speziellen PWs dafür eingestellt. Jetzt hänge ich hier ein wenig bei "Try and Error" fest haha. Zitieren
Aeropsia Geschrieben 21. Oktober Geschrieben 21. Oktober (bearbeitet) Bezüglich der Datenbank bitte meine vorherige Antwort beachten. vor 17 Minuten schrieb Aeropsia: Es gibt in der zabbix Datenbank keine "user" Tabelle. Könnte eine Erklärung sein. https://www.zabbix.com/documentation/current/en/manual/appendix/install/db_scripts Wahrscheinlich musst du die Datenbank neu erstellen. Bearbeitet 21. Oktober von Aeropsia Zitieren
BitteNichtSchubsen Geschrieben 21. Oktober Autor Geschrieben 21. Oktober vor 15 Minuten schrieb Aeropsia: Bezüglich der Datenbank bitte meine vorherige Antwort beachten. Wahrscheinlich musst du die Datenbank neu erstellen. Also ich habe ich an der Anleitung orientiert und die bestehende DB mal gelöscht. Dann habe ich wie in der Anleitung einen User und ein Passwort festgelegt: CREATE DATABASE zabbix CHARACTER SET utf8mb4 COLLATE utf8mb4_bin; CREATE USER 'zabbix'@'localhost' IDENTIFIED BY 'SCE2024!'; GRANT ALL PRIVILEGES ON zabbix.* TO 'zabbix'@'localhost'; SET GLOBAL log_bin_trust_function_creators = 1; Ich kann mich dennoch noch keine Verbindung aufbauen. Zitieren
Aeropsia Geschrieben 21. Oktober Geschrieben 21. Oktober Hast du die Dienste danach neu gestartet? Zitieren
BitteNichtSchubsen Geschrieben 21. Oktober Autor Geschrieben 21. Oktober Gerade eben schrieb Aeropsia: Hast du die Dienste danach neu gestartet? Nein noch nicht, mit welchem systemctl Befehl mache ich das? Zitieren
Aeropsia Geschrieben 21. Oktober Geschrieben 21. Oktober Bro, du willst Fachinformatiker werden. Bisschen Eigeninitiative, bitte. Du hast den Befehl sogar schon verwendet. Zitieren
BitteNichtSchubsen Geschrieben 21. Oktober Autor Geschrieben 21. Oktober vor 3 Minuten schrieb Aeropsia: Bro, du willst Fachinformatiker werden. Bisschen Eigeninitiative, bitte. Du hast den Befehl sogar schon verwendet. Okay nein du hast ja recht, ich bin einfach nur ein wenig Faul manchmal lol ich habe nun den Dienst neu gestartet und es scheint so das es laufen sollte. Probieren Zitieren
Empfohlene Beiträge
Dein Kommentar
Du kannst jetzt schreiben und Dich später registrieren. Wenn Du ein Konto hast, melde Dich jetzt an, um unter Deinem Benutzernamen zu schreiben.